How to fill out the CA SHC-RFO-02 online

Filling out the CA SHC-RFO-02 form correctly is essential for your request for custody or visitation orders on an ex parte basis. This guide provides clear, step-by-step instructions tailored to meet the needs of users with varying levels of legal experience.

Follow the steps to complete your form successfully.

  1.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the CA SHC-RFO-02 form and open it in your preferred editor.
  2. Begin by filling out your personal information at the top of the form, including your name, address, and contact details. This information ensures the court can reach you.
  3. Specify the details regarding the custody or visitation orders you are requesting. Use the appropriate sections to clearly outline your requests.
  4. If you have supporting documents, attach them as required, ensuring that each attachment is labeled appropriately for easy reference.
  5. Review your completed form for accuracy and clarity. It's important that all information is correct before submission.
  6. Once satisfied, save your changes to the form as a single PDF file. This step is crucial for preserving your work and making it easier to submit.
  7. You may now print, download, or share the form as needed, ensuring you comply with filing requirements.

The court process for seeking emergency child custody is an ex parte proceeding. Ex parte is a Latin and legal term that essentially means for one party. ... If the judge enters the ex parte emergency custody order, a merit hearing will be held, usually within 10 days, to allow the other side to appear and respond.

Yes, you can get an ex parte order overturned. When you were served with papers there should have been a notice of hearing with those papers. It will give you a date for a hearing.

A motion or request for order is the formal process of requesting the court for a specific ruling, action or other decision. In family law proceedings, a party can request the court intervene on certain issues when an agreement cannot be reached.

"Request for order held" only means that the hearing actually happened and was not continued or taken off calendar. Whether or not orders were made is another subject.

A Request for Order (RFO) formerly called an Order to Show Cause, or OSC, is a request by a party for the court clerk to set a hearing so the judge assigned to the case can make certain orders.
